What vertical launch speed is necessary to get a rocket to an altitude of 1500 km ?

Kinematic question!
start with our knowns

X=1 500 000
a=-9.8 m/s^2 because of gravity
t=who cares

startV=?

finalV=0 (this is the minimum, it could go higher but we only want the threshold)


solve for startV!

with the information we have we can only use the fourth kinematic!

[tex]{finalv}^{2} = {startv}^{2} + 2 \times a \times x \\ 0 = {startv}^{2} + 2 \times ( - 9.8) \times (1 \: 500 \: 000) \\ startv = \sqrt{29400000} = 5422 \frac{m}{s} [/tex]
